Abducted US tourist, tour guide in Uganda rescued

IANS  |  Kampala 

An American tourist and her tour guide, who were abducted in Uganda's Elizabeth National Park on April 2, have been rescued by security forces, a government has confirmed.

The police however, had said that they would not pay the money.

But the ransom was paid by touring company Wild Frontiers to free Endicott and her tour guide, an informed source told on Sunday.

The handover was "quiet and peaceful", the source added.

Four other people were taken at the same time, but they were freed.
